Auto LPG Price Hiked Again In Karnataka By Rs 6.80

The reason behind the price hike is said to be fluctuations in the international oil markets forcing suppliers to take the decision. The prices of Auto LPG are not subsidised by the government as it is for the diesel. The price hike will come into effect from April 7, Sunday.
The price hike will largely affect autorickshaw drivers as the three-wheelers are fuelled by LPG. However, possibilities of raising auto fares again have been dismissed.
The latest revision in the price of LPG has made the fuel second costliest fuel in the country after petrol. LPG was considered as an affordable fuel for its cheap price and low running costs of LPG vehicles. Now, following this price hike, more automobile buyers could be seen being driven towards diesel vehicles. The demand for diesel vehicles are already on an all time high for the fuels cheap price.
